## Deployment

Getting the Striderly chip reader onto race-day hardware is pretty painless. Flash the latest image, plug the antenna loop into port A, and the service self-registers with the Paceworks backend on boot. One gotcha: the reader refuses to start if the clock drifts more than two seconds, so make sure NTP syncs before the gun goes off.

For release builds, ship the unit with the following configuration values baked in:

deployment values, kawip-kafog:
belath:
  pin: 3709
  tenant: ulaox
  seal: seal_25075386
  metrics_host: metrics.belath.halixhq.test
  standby_team: gormir
  escalation: wenys-fenwyn
  nonce: 26e5f7

Welcome to the Fernvale reminder job! It runs every morning and texts patients about upcoming clinic appointments. It's mostly boring, which is good — the main gotcha is timezone handling for satellite clinics. If reminders look duplicated, check the dedupe table before panicking. Everything else, including retry logic and quiet-hours rules, is written up here.

runbook for tagug-hafog: https://jira.lumiclabs.internal/projects/pages/pages/9773c0d8

Checklist — new starter first day (reception copy). Item 7: After-hours server room access, Marrowgate site. Confirm the starter's manager has signed form SR-2 before issuing anything. Server room (basement, corridor B) is off-limits until IT induction is complete. If the starter is on the overnight infrastructure rota from day one, note it in the log and hand over the sealed envelope. The temporary door-pass code for the server room is below.

turnstile pass: bdg-YEOZLM-79341408

## Build Provenance — GarageGlance Occupancy Feed

Quick note for reviewers: every deploy of the GarageGlance occupancy feed is built by the Lintport pipeline, not on anyone's laptop. The pipeline signs the artifact, records the commit, and stamps the bay-counter config version so we can reconstruct exactly what shipped to the Marwick Street garage sensors. If a count looks off, don't eyeball the diff first — check the provenance record and confirm the build matches the deployed artifact. The token for the current release is right below.

pipeline stamp: htk4_66df